Abstract
⺠Neural networks concurrently learning to play 2Ã2 normal form games are simulated. ⺠Agents are randomly rematched with opponents, and games are randomly drawn. ⺠Neural networks learn to play unique pure strategy Nash equilibria. ⺠Neural networks abide by dominance and iterated dominance principles. ⺠Risk-dominant equilibria are played more often than payoff-dominant equilibria.
